Haaland scored an awesome 52 goals in 53 games to help fire City to Champions League, Premier League and FA Cup success. He was unable to make the difference as his team played out a 1-1 draw with title challengers Liverpool last week, though, and Gallas feels that performance proved the change in the 23-year-old's playing style compared to last season.
He added: "He was an animal last season. Defenders were frightened of his physicality – he didn’t give defenders a second to breath. He was running and fighting for every ball. For defenders, it’s so difficult to play against someone like him. In the game against Liverpool, he had two direct duels with Virgil van Dijk and he lost them both. In one situation he got off a shot, but it was an easy effort for Kelleher to save.
"Perhaps he is still tired. He was out for a few months and, since he has come back, he has played in almost every game for Manchester City. It’s normal for your energy to drop after a spell on the side lines. It looks like he could do with a breather at the moment."
